I visited Gregās Japanese Auto for an oil change, tire rotation and brake fluid change on my VW Passat. I chose this location specifically because they advertise European Formula oil, which is required for my vehicle. Booking the appointment online was easy, and during drop-off I confirmed with the team that European Formula oil would be used. At pickup, I noticed a couple of issues: The tires had not been rotated. I had marked the front tires beforehand, and those marks were still in the same position. Although there was some initial pushback, the final inspection report also did not include photos confirming the rotation, which I understand is part of their standard process. The oil used was Dexos Gen 3 5W-30, which does not meet the VW 502 00 specification clearly indicated under the hood. This suggests there may be gaps in familiarity with manufacturer-specific oil requirements, especially for European vehicles. To their credit, the team took my concerns seriously and corrected both issues by replacing the oil with the proper spec and completing the tire rotation. Customer service was professional, and they made it right without additional charges. However, resolving this required me to spend a few extra hours at the shop. Overall, this was a mixed experience. I appreciate their willingness to fix the mistakes, but I would recommend that customers be very explicit about required parts and specificationsāor consider bringing their ownāto avoid similar issues.
